Provisional track plan

I think I am just about there with the track plan. I know there is nothing original or fresh about it, but the plan meets my requirements for operational interest and plenty of scenic space. The theory is a wooded valley and a farming market village in the depths of the countryside. Off scene, the single track branches much like Bodmin, with one branch meeting the main line and the other passing a china clay quarry, a couple of small villages and eventually at a river queside. Initial thoughts on Loco's

Thanks for your comments gents   I have been scrolling through my list of engines to see what I have for Penstemon and think I have certainly got enough to begin with. I have two of the rather questionable Hornby class 2721 pannier tanks as well as the more recent Bachmann 57xx and 8750 so that’s 4 pannier tanks.
